Transaction 59bcf24a0a41f5ae57b480078c474c65c0ff6f8c811f7fa4cff3d46ca928a982

1 Input
2 Outputs
  • 59bcf24a0a41f5ae57b480078c474c65c0ff6f8c811f7fa4cff3d46ca928a982:0
  • value  27328441
    address  1DDKUYu3asGbAPPfwEMHHnnTXLMRMiLbmt
  • 59bcf24a0a41f5ae57b480078c474c65c0ff6f8c811f7fa4cff3d46ca928a982:1
  • value  1555228
    address  13czbv5RqT2255pZXgMHyJZj5Wg2RLT4iX